+/*
+Dynamic Dice (??)
+
+Driver by
+ Tomasz Slanina
+ Pierpaolo Prazzoli
+--
+Old, rusty, not working pcb :
+
+
+Main PCB :
+
+m5l8080ap (8080)
+
+dy_1.bin (1H)
+dy_2.bin (1L)
+dy_3.bin (1P)
+
+dip 6x (all off)
+
+xtal 18.432 mhz
+
+--
+Sub PCB DYNA-529-81ST :
+
+AY-3-8910
+Z80
+
+dy_4.bin
+dy_5.bin
+dy_6.bin (near Z80)
+*/

+static WRITE8_DEVICE_HANDLER( sound_control_w )
+{
+ dynadice_state *state = device->machine().driver_data<dynadice_state>();
+/*
+ AY 3-8910 :
+
+ D0 - BC1
+ D1 - BC2
+ D2 - BDIR
+ D3 - /Reset
+
+*/
+ if ((data & 7) == 7)
+ ay8910_address_w(device, 0, state->m_ay_data);
+
+ if ((data & 7) == 6)
+ ay8910_data_w(device, 0, state->m_ay_data);
+}

+static DRIVER_INIT( dynadice )
+{
+ int i, j;
+ UINT8 *usr1 = machine.region("user1")->base();
+ UINT8 *cpu2 = machine.region("audiocpu")->base();
+ UINT8 *gfx1 = machine.region("gfx1")->base();
+ UINT8 *gfx2 = machine.region("gfx2")->base();
+
+ cpu2[0x0b] = 0x23; /* bug in game code Dec HL -> Inc HL*/
+
+ /* 1bpp tiles -> 3bpp tiles (dy_5.bin contains bg/fg color data for each tile line) */
+ for (i = 0; i < 0x800; i++)
+ for (j = 0; j < 8; j++)
+ gfx2[(i << 3) + j] = (gfx1[i] & (0x80 >> j)) ? (usr1[i] & 7) : (usr1[i] >> 4);
+}
